首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将应用内购买的产品与服务器同步

,是指在应用程序中提供购买虚拟产品的功能,并将这些购买的产品同步到服务器上,以便在不同设备上进行数据的共享和同步。

具体步骤和实现方式如下:

  1. 用户在应用程序内发起购买请求,选择需要购买的虚拟产品,如游戏道具、会员服务等。
  2. 应用程序通过相应的支付接口完成支付流程,将购买记录和相关信息保存在本地设备上的本地数据库中。
  3. 应用程序通过网络连接将购买记录传输到服务器端,服务器端接收并验证购买请求的合法性。
  4. 服务器端将购买记录和相关信息保存在服务器上的数据库中,确保数据的安全性和一致性。
  5. 用户在其他设备上登录同一个账号,并启动应用程序,应用程序通过网络连接获取服务器上的购买记录。
  6. 应用程序根据服务器上的购买记录,将用户已购买的虚拟产品同步到当前设备上,以便用户可以在不同设备上使用已购买的产品。
  7. 应用程序在后续的使用过程中,通过与服务器的同步操作,保持用户购买记录的一致性和更新。

应用内购买产品与服务器同步的优势包括:

  1. 数据共享和同步:用户可以在不同设备上使用已购买的虚拟产品,无需重复购买或者重新解锁。
  2. 用户体验提升:购买的虚拟产品可以随时在不同设备上使用,方便快捷。
  3. 数据备份与恢复:购买记录保存在服务器上,即使用户更换设备或者意外丢失设备,购买记录仍然安全可靠。

应用内购买产品与服务器同步的应用场景包括:

  1. 游戏应用:用户可以在不同设备上使用已购买的游戏道具、游戏币等。
  2. 媒体应用:用户可以在不同设备上使用已购买的会员服务、音视频资源等。
  3. 办公应用:用户可以在不同设备上使用已购买的高级功能、扩展插件等。

腾讯云提供的相关产品包括:

  1. 腾讯云数据库CDB:用于存储购买记录和相关信息的数据库服务,具有高可用、弹性伸缩、安全可靠等特点。详情请参考:https://cloud.tencent.com/product/cdb
  2. 腾讯云移动推送TPNS:用于实现消息推送和同步功能,可在用户购买后向其他设备发送同步消息。详情请参考:https://cloud.tencent.com/product/tpns
  3. 腾讯云对象存储COS:用于存储用户在应用内购买的虚拟产品,实现跨设备的数据共享和同步。详情请参考:https://cloud.tencent.com/product/cos

以上是关于将应用内购买的产品与服务器同步的完善且全面的答案。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

iOS应用评价购买三方APP组件 原

iOS应用评价购买三方APP组件     首先来说应用评价组件,应用评价组件是iOS10.3中新引入功能。其封装在StoreKit框架中。...用户可以直接在APP唤起评价组件对应用程序进行评星,示例代码如下: [SKStoreReviewController requestReview]; 效果如下图: ?...在模拟器上,这个Submit按钮是不可点击,如果在真机上,并且应用程序已经上线,可以直接进行评价。这个方便评价组件可以避免让用户跳出APP进行评价不好体验。    ...里面还有一个类可以让用户直接在应用打开一个第三方应用AppStore购买页。...网站进行搜索,之后可以获取到应用下载url地址,这个url地址是被编码过,解码后其中参数即有appid值。

1.3K40

授时类产品——时间同步核心应用

其工作原理,可以简单理解为:以稳定频率信号为基准,如原子钟或高稳晶振,然后对统一系统其他时间进行定期校准,保证统一系统各地时间保持在较小误差。 为什么需要时间同步?...产品主要应用于通信、电力、交通、国防等军民用。...时间同步设备(时间服务器) 时间同步设备,本质上就是做系统集成,通常是原子钟、或高稳晶振、或者卫星导航模块,以及MCU、FPGA、以及时间同步芯片集成到一起。技术门槛相对较低、发展同质化比较严重。...就国内而言,能够做时钟同步设备,大约有几十家企业,大多数收入在1000-5000万之间。 时间服务器已不输于国外产品,完全可实现国产化替代。 时间服务器已不输于国外产品,完全可实现国产化替代。...当前阶段,国内存量时钟服务器还是以海外厂商GPS授时为主,但新增服务器已大部分替代为国内厂商GPS/北斗双模授时产品,同时存量产品更新换代也逐步替换成国内产品

89910
  • iOS 付费(in-app purchase)--非消耗品购买恢复

    创建选项如下图所示: 购流程梳理 非消耗品第一次购买逻辑和消耗品是一样,我们先来理一遍流程,首先在代码中我们一定要在内购初始化地方加上这句代码: 不然购买成功和失败任何回调你都收不到...要看详细代码,就去我博客文章中 iOS应用程序购/付费看吧!...当非消耗品完成一次购买以后,再次去点击购买的话,系统会提示你已经购买了此项目,如图: 为了确保我们app在每次运行起来后,购商品列表能正确显示,哪些非消耗商品是已经购买,我们得在内购功能初始化地方...,用一个NSMutableArray来存储苹果回调过来给我们已经购买非消耗品商品信息: 所以,我们在第一次购买非消耗品时候,待苹果服务器票据验证成功后,服务器要将玩家账号信息(非Apple...总结 关于iOS功能其实代码就那么些,但是如果你真的要做到购功能很健壮,例如购买东西时不丢单,游戏充值到账等,确实要花很多精力去研究,这不单单是客户端任务,还包括服务器如何保存票据,丢单时候如何去补单这些操作

    2.8K10

    DNS服务器基础应用及主从同步

    DNS服务器基础应用及主从同步 域名系统(英文:Domain Name System,缩写:DNS)是因特网一项服务。...1、主DNS服务器 a)维护所负责解析解析库服务器;解析库由管理维护 2、从DNS服务器 a)从主DNS服务器或其它从DNS服务器那里“复制”(区域传递)一份解析库;这时使用是TCP53端口...序列号:解析库版本号;前提:主服务器解析库内容发生变化,其序列递增; 刷新时间间隔:从服务器从主服务器请求同步解析库时间间隔; 重试时间间隔:从服务器从主服务器请求同步解析库失败时,再次尝试时间间隔...; 过期时长:从服务器始终联系不到主服务器时,多久之后放弃从服务器角色,停止提供服务; 通知机制:主服务器在发生改变时会立即通知从服务器同步解析库 3、缓存DNS服务器 a)及上图中client直接联系...: 当前区域名字 value: 当前区域某邮件服务器(smtp服务器)主机名; 一个区域,MX记录可有多个;但每个记录value之前应该有一个数字(0-99),表示此服务器优先级

    2K20

    NTP时钟服务器(卫星时钟同步物联网十大应用

    NTP时钟服务器(卫星时钟同步物联网十大应用 NTP时钟服务器(卫星时钟同步物联网十大应用 1、智慧物流 智慧物流是新技术应用于物流行业统称,指的是以物联网、大数据、人工智能等信息技术为支撑...以下着重讲述行业内应用较多前五大场景,包括智能公交车、共享单车、汽车联网、智慧停车以及智能红绿灯等。...企业数字化和智能化改造大体分成4个阶段:自动化产线生产装备,设备联网数据采集、数据打通直接应用、数据智能分析应用。这4个阶段并不按照严格顺序进行,各阶段也不是孤立,边界较模糊。...单品连接:这个阶段是各个产品通过传输网络,如WiFi、蓝牙、ZigBee等进行连接,对每个单品单独控制。...通过数据分析,并充分运用门店客流和活动,为用户提供更好服务,为商家提供更高经营效率。

    1.9K1615

    北斗时钟同步(NTP授时服务器)在云计算技术应用

    北斗时钟同步(NTP授时服务器)在云计算技术应用 北斗时钟同步(NTP授时服务器)在云计算技术应用 云计算是现在很火也是很有前景互联网技术,那么云计算技术应用是什么?...,云计算是基于互联网应用相关服务,通常是虚拟化资源,基本都是分布式网络,所以时钟同步和启动NTP服务就显得尤为重要。...如何云计算优势广电基础设施相结合,并落实到可以运营,可以盈利目标上来,还有很大一段路要走,有很多工作要做。目前,数码视讯在这些领域正在进行积极探索和努力。   ...对广电运营商来讲,数码视讯在前端设备领域拥有较多技术优势和技术积累,通过整合云计算服务器,编码器,IPQAM等前端设备,数码视讯可以整个游戏云系统架设成本做到尽可能低,这样可以帮助广电运营商更快...游戏云系统大大加强运营商提供各种高性能处理要求业务能力,也极大提高运营商在数字电视新增业务方面的盈利能力。   上述就是对于云计算技术应用一些介绍以及观点,希望能让大家更加了解云计算。

    1.8K30

    多线程同步必学:CountDownLatch核心原理应用

    如果 state 变量值不为 0,则调用 await() 方法线程会进入 AQS 队列等待。 下面,我们深入其源码,分析其核心实现细节。...随后通过 setHeadAndPropagate 当前节点设置为头节点,并向后传播(可能唤醒后续等待节点),然后退出循环。...异常处理:如果在获取过程中发生异常或线程在获取资源前中断,通过 cancelAcquire 方法取消该节点获取请求。...doAcquireSharedNanos 方法体现了 AQS 设计精髓:线程以节点形式组织在一个双向队列中,通过细粒度锁(这里是共享锁)和高效线程调度(挂起和唤醒)机制来实现同步控制。...,并提供了一个使用示例和一些应用场景。

    60910

    编程语言.NET 进程队列 Channel 入门应用

    我们平时使用到 RabbitMQ 或者 Kafka,都可以认为是生产者-消费者模型在特定领域一种应用,甚至于我们还能从中读出一点广义上读写分离味道。...回想我过去种种经历,每当我需要使用那些线程信号量进行线程同步时候,我都不得不小心翼翼地在 Bug 边缘游走。...Channel 应用 OK,在对 Channel 有了一个基本印象后,我们来看看它在具体场景中应用。...对于服务器端来说,在消息处理上是相似的,不同是,服务器端从 Channel 中读取消息是为了发送给客户端,而客户端从 Channel 读取消息则是为了传递结果给代理类。...本文来自转载: 原文作者【素履独行】 原文标题【编程语言.NET 进程队列 Channel 入门应用】 原文链接【https://blog.yuanpei.me/posts/getting-started-with-the

    34010

    PQ-实战应用单元格数字按出现次数多少排列

    比如单元格里内容是11124533,按各个数字出现次数多少进行排列,结果表示为:13245。...这个问题如果通过Excel传统功能或函数来实现,会比较困难,而使用Excel2016新功能Power Query来解决简单很多,新手都能学会(Excel2010或Excel2013可到微软官方下载相应插件...具体操作方法如下: 一、新建查询,数据放入Power Query 二、更改类型并添加索引 三、拆分字符并展开 四、分组计数 五、按索引、计数项排序并加索引 六、分组并调整函数得到转换结果...以上通过Power Query解决单元格数字按出现次数多少排列问题,主要都是鼠标操作,外加两个简单函数即可。

    1K20

    VSCode一份代码同步到多台服务器解决方案

    时候直接代码放在服务器上修改,但是有时候会没有显卡跑,而另一台服务器显卡有空闲,要将代码同步就很麻烦,而用 PyCharm 的话就可以绑定多个服务器,在本地只需要维护一份代码,哪台服务器有空闲就上传到哪台服务器...前几天因故 PyCharm 出了点问题,又准备开始用 VSCode,VSCode 和 PyCharm 差别就只有同步多个服务器功能了,之前我找过,没有合适插件,然后在实验室同学研究下发现了 sftp...文件,里面就是我们要使用连接配置,下面是我模板,如下,我添加了两个服务器,remotepath 是本地文件在远程上对应目录,没有的话会自动生成,ignore 就把不想同步文件添加上去,类似...然后在左边文件栏里可以所有文件同步上去,也可以只同步一部分文件,也可以远程东西同步到本地,很方便 上传之后可以在左边 sftp 工具栏中看到对应远程目录下文件,而且打开后是只读,在文件前面会有一个...,完了再同步到其他服务器,也就是相当于一台装有环境服务器当成客户端,利用 SFTP 插件代码传到另外服务器,这样子的话呢,就能够解决自动补全问题了!

    2.9K10

    sys2017在数据处理同步应用

    如上图所示,ID=8记录行发生了变化 执行如下命令 SELECT SYS(2017) ch1,* FROM 教师 INTO CURSOR tmp1 SELECT SYS(2017) ch1,* FROM...可以发现相同行具有相同ch1字段,然后筛选出来即可 SELECT * FROM tmp1 WHERE ch1 NOT in (SELECT ch1 FROM tmp2) ?...02 快速同步不同系统数据 加菲猫最近对接很多系统,对方系统中基础资料需要同步到我们系统中(WebApi接口获取,不是数据库获取),记录数太多,每次都是几千上万行,这其中可能有一些行有变化,一些没有变化...,如果每次都是写入数据库,那效率是很低....所以在我们系统中,创建一个校验和字段, 每次比较一下校验和,不同再更新. 03 可以排除一些字段不计算 有些时候,我们一行有些列需要排除计算,比如校验和本身所在字段,比如选中字段等等不需要参与计算

    24440

    全面提升数据采集效率:IP代理产品应用评估详解

    接下来,通过具体应用场景分析和评测,展示这些工具如何帮助用户解决实际问题。...应用场景:平台首页信息抓取 为了直观展示亮数据产品实际应用,我选择了OpenAI平台和亚马逊平台首页产品信息抓取作为具体场景。...注册配置 如何注册和配置亮数据工具 接下来,我引导大家如何简单快速地注册并开始使用亮数据各类工具。本指南适合所有水平用户,从技术新手到资深开发者。...步骤 3: 探索欢迎界面 登录后,您将看到欢迎界面,如下图所示: 步骤 4: 查看代理IP 点击查看代理IP,界面显示如下: 步骤 5: 体验亮数据浏览器产品 现在,让我们一起体验亮数据浏览器产品。...结果展示分析 以下截图展示了使用亮数据浏览器获取 OpenAI 官网页面代码运行结果: 问题解决方案 在采集高价值数据如OpenAI网站信息时,我们经常面临复杂反爬虫策略和超时问题。

    7100

    视频服务器流媒体服务器区别和应用介绍

    视频服务器和流媒体服务器是不一样、不关联两种产品,我们今天来区分一下。 一、两者定义功能 流媒体服务器 流媒体指以流方式在网络中传送音频、视频和多媒体文件媒体形式。...视频服务器 视频服务器是对视音频数据进行压缩、存储及处理专用嵌入式设备,它在远程监控及视频等方面都有广泛应用。...视频服务器可以对视音频数据进行压缩、存储及处理,以满足存储和传输要求,它在远程监控及视频等方面都有广泛应用。...二、两者应用区别 流媒体服务器 主要是连接端到端,负责音视频流传输,包括采集、转码、推流,存储等功能。...视频服务器 主要是对音视频编解码处理,所以很多视频服务器产品也叫做视频编解码器。目前市场主流厂商以海康威视为代表。

    3.7K10

    腾讯云·轻量应用服务器ECS服务器区别,推荐

    无流量限制 4.两种服务器性质不同 轻量应用服务器:面向单机应用,可扩展性差 ECS服务器:不做任何限制可扩展性好 5.两种服务器管理方式不同 轻量应用服务器:有可视化管理页面,可以一键安装环境,网站源码等...轻量应用服务器(TencentCloud Lighthouse)是新一代开箱即用、面向轻量应用场景服务器产品,助力中小企业和开发者便捷高效在云端构建网站、小程序/小游戏、电商、云盘/图床以及各类开发测试和学习环境...,相比普通云服务器更加简单易用,提供高带宽流量包并以套餐形式整体售卖基础云资源,热门开源软件融合打包实现一键构建应用,是您使用腾讯云最佳入门途径。...总结来说,如果你是搭建个人网站或者中小型企业,您可以选择轻量应用服务器来满足你需求,如果大型企业那么您需要选择ECS云服务器。轻量应用服务器搭建个个人论坛,个人博客是可以满足。...如果您域名没有备案请选择轻量应用服务器香港地区。

    24K71

    个人服务器购买、安装配置攻略~20k搞定一台可以做转录组分析服务器~

    奉上开机总览视频 为何选择腾讯云'分手' 关注小站朋友,尤其是听了站长初级教程,一定会问为啥站长不用腾讯云分析了?...从一个坑跳入另一个坑艰难爬上来 腾讯云‘分手’后,只能选择本地服务器这又是一个全新领域(坑),之前搞搞软件,安装软件搜索教程就可以分析数据啦,而现在你要搞懂硬件什么,还好之前有前辈趟路,翻了翻果子之前博文...进坑时候遇到问题 可能你也会与站长遇到以下同样问题: 一、塔式服务器、机架式服务器、台式机该选哪个? 综合价格、性能、扩展性稳定性这几方面考虑,塔式服务器,是最好选择。...刚开始,站长考虑到时间成本,线下购买可能比线上快啊,大连这个城市好歹也是东北IT聚集地,电子城应该用现货吧,多花点钱直接拎回家,这样我也是接受。...服务器稳定和性能兼顾是首选,价格其次,所以别自己折腾了,那么多散件自己一个个安装上,关键是没有说明书,虽然站长喜欢动手(比如买个家具非得自己组装什么 ),面对这个还是整机购买吧,那么选什么牌子呢?

    3.3K20

    深入了解服务器 CPU 型号、代际、片片间互联架构

    在前面两篇文章《个人 CPU 型号、代际架构微架构》 和 《聊聊近些年 CPU 在微架构、IO 速率上演进过程》 , 我们介绍了个人台式机电脑中 CPU 型号规则、核设计细节,以及各代 CPU...这是 CPU 厂商为了方便对所有的产品进行库存管理而制定编号。这类似于超市里商品条形码、图书 ISBN 号,方便查询和管理产品库存量。一般来说,这个值也是越大性能越好,但不绝对。...关于 PCIe 总线,我们在个人 CPU 型号、代际架构微架构 中提到过。它是一种用于连接高速组件高速串行计算机扩展总线标准。...三、片总线之 Mesh 多核架构 在服务器 CPU 架构设计中,要解决关键问题是如何合理设计多核布局,以更低延迟实现对内存访问。所以,片也需要“总线”进行互联。...总结 在本节中,我们以较为常用 Intel(R) Xeon(R) Platinum 8260 型号 CPU 作为引子,对服务器 CPU 型号命名规范、各个代际发展过程、以及片总线之 Mesh

    2.7K11

    Google Play In-app Billing

    1, 产品类型购买方式 应用支付支持不同种类产品类型和购买类型,为你App提供灵活赚钱方式。...在所有情况下,你都要使用Google Play开发者控制台定义你产品,包括产品类型、购买类型、库存单位、价格、描述等等。想了解更多信息,请看 管理应用支付 ?...该产品可以用两种方式出售:“限定账号”和“不限账号”。该产品总是跟唯一App耦合。也就是说,一个App不能购买另一个App里面发布产品,即使由一个开发者开发。该类产品被所有的应用支付服务支持。...响应宏定义 Google Play App可以响应同步或异步应用支付请求,同步响应 Bundle 包含如下3个键: • RESPONSE_CODE           提供请求状态、出错信息...检查系统是否支持应用支付消息流程 对CHECK_BILLING_SUPPORTED请求同步响应提供了一个携带服务器响应码Bundle。

    4.1K31
    领券